You can underpay or skip premiums, plus you might have the ability to readjust your survivor benefit. What makes IUL various is the method the cash money worth is spent. When you get an indexed global life insurance policy plan, the insurance provider offers numerous alternatives to pick a minimum of one index to utilize for all or component of the cash money worth account section of your plan and your survivor benefit.

Versatile costs, and a survivor benefit that may additionally be versatile. Cash money worth, in addition to prospective growth of that value with an equity index account. An option to assign component of the cash money value to a set passion choice. Minimum rates of interest guarantees ("floorings"), but there might also be a cap on gains, typically around 8%-12%. Built up money value can be used to reduced or possibly cover premiums without subtracting from your survivor benefit.

Insurance holders can choose the percentage allocated to the taken care of and indexed accounts. The value of the chosen index is taped at the start of the month and compared with the value at the end of the month. If the index raises throughout the month, rate of interest is contributed to the cash money value.

The resulting interest is included to the money worth. Some plans compute the index obtains as the amount of the adjustments for the period, while various other plans take a standard of the day-to-day gains for a month.

The price is set by the insurer and can be anywhere from 25% to greater than 100%. (The insurer can additionally alter the get involved price over the life time of the policy.) As an example, if the gain is 6%, the engagement rate is 50%, and the current money worth total amount is $10,000, $300 is added to the money worth (6% x 50% x $10,000 = $300).

There are a number of pros and cons to take into consideration before acquiring an IUL policy.: Similar to standard universal life insurance policy, the insurance policy holder can enhance their costs or lower them in times of hardship.: Quantities attributed to the money value expand tax-deferred. The cash worth can pay the insurance policy costs, permitting the insurance policy holder to lower or stop making out-of-pocket premium repayments.

Several IUL policies have a later maturity day than various other kinds of universal life policies, with some ending when the insured reaches age 121 or even more. If the insured is still active back then, plans pay out the survivor benefit (but not generally the cash worth) and the earnings might be taxable.

With IUL, the objective is to benefit from upward motions in the index.: Due to the fact that the insurance coverage business only gets alternatives in an index, you're not directly bought stocks, so you do not benefit when companies pay rewards to shareholders.: Insurers fee fees for handling your cash, which can drain pipes money worth.

For lots of people, no, IUL isn't better than a 401(k) in terms of conserving for retirement. A lot of IULs are best for high-net-worth individuals looking for methods to decrease their gross income or those that have maxed out their other retirement alternatives. For everybody else, a 401(k) is a far better financial investment car due to the fact that it doesn't bring the high costs and costs of an IUL, plus there is no cap on the amount you may make (unlike with an IUL policy).

While you may not lose any type of cash in the account if the index decreases, you will not gain interest. If the market turns bullish, the profits on your IUL will certainly not be as high as a typical investment account. The high cost of premiums and charges makes IULs expensive and substantially much less inexpensive than term life.

Indexed universal life (IUL) insurance provides cash money worth plus a survivor benefit. The cash in the money worth account can earn rate of interest with tracking an equity index, and with some often designated to a fixed-rate account. Indexed global life policies cap exactly how much cash you can collect (commonly at much less than 100%) and they are based on a possibly volatile equity index.

Component of your costs covers the plan expense, while the remainder goes right into the money value account, which can expand based upon market performance. While IULs could seem appealing, they generally come with high fees and stringent terms and are totally inappropriate for lots of financiers. They can generate rate of interest yet additionally have the potential to shed cash.

Here are some factors that you need to consider when determining whether a IUL policy was best for you:: IULs are complex monetary products. Ensure your broker completely explained just how they work, including the expenses, financial investment dangers, and cost structures. There are more affordable alternatives offered if a death advantage is being sought by a capitalist.

These can dramatically decrease your returns. If your Broker fell short to provide a thorough description of the prices for the plan this can be a warning. Recognize surrender charges if you determine to terminate the plan early.: The investment component of a IUL goes through market fluctuations and have a cap on returns (significance that the insurance coverage firm receives the benefit of outstanding market performance and the capitalist's gains are topped).

: Ensure you were outlined and have the ability to pay sufficient premiums to keep the policy in pressure. Underfunding can lead to plan gaps and loss of coverage. If your Broker stops working to describe that costs settlements are essential, this could be a red flag. It is crucial to thoroughly research study and recognize the terms, costs, and potential dangers of an IUL plan.

Typical growth investments can usually be coupled with much less costly insurance alternatives if a death benefit is essential to an investor. IULs are exempt from federal policy under the Dodd-Frank Act, meaning they are not supervised by the united state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) like supplies and options. Insurance coverage agents selling IULs are just needed to be licensed by the state, not to go through the exact same strenuous training as financiers.
